التابع isdst‎ الخاص بالصنف Time في روبي

من موسوعة حسوب

يُعيد التابع isdst القيمة true إن وقع التوقيت الذي استُدعي معه أثناء التوقيت الصيفيTime في منطقته الزمنية.

البنية العامة

isdst  true or false

القيمة المُعادة

يُعيد التابع isdst القيمة true إن وقع التوقيت الذي استُدعي معه أثناء التوقيت الصيفيTime في منطقته الزمنية. خلا ذلك سيعيد flase.

أمثلة

مثال على استخدام التابع isdst‎:

# CST6CDT:
  Time.local(2000, 1, 1).zone    #=> "CST"
  Time.local(2000, 1, 1).isdst   #=> false
  Time.local(2000, 1, 1).dst?    #=> false
  Time.local(2000, 7, 1).zone    #=> "CDT"
  Time.local(2000, 7, 1).isdst   #=> true
  Time.local(2000, 7, 1).dst?    #=> true
# Asia/Tokyo:
  Time.local(2000, 1, 1).zone    #=> "JST"
  Time.local(2000, 1, 1).isdst   #=> false
  Time.local(2000, 1, 1).dst?    #=> false
  Time.local(2000, 7, 1).zone    #=> "JST"
  Time.local(2000, 7, 1).isdst   #=> false
  Time.local(2000, 7, 1).dst?    #=> false‎

انظر أيضا

مصادر